In a discussion with journalist Greg Palast in Santa Monica, Calif., on Wednesday, Pulitzer Prize-winning investigative reporter David Cay Johnston talks about the GOP tax bill as well as how Donald Trump’s 2005 tax return “reeks of criminality.”

Claiming that many journalists failed to catch the real story behind corporate taxes stipulated in the Republican tax bill, Johnston​ explains how, in reality, companies like Apple stand to make a whole lot of money from the new legislation, despite headlines about the billions it will pay to the government.

The reporter’s most recent book, “It’s Even Worse Than You Think: What the Trump Administration Is Doing to America,” published in mid-January, is already a New York Times best-seller.
